Requirements

For RECE Applicants

  • ECE Diploma from a recognized Ontario college or equivalent recognized qualification.
  • Registered and in Good Standing with the College of Early Childhood Educators.

For ECA Applicants

  • Previous childcare experience of at least a year and/or relevant education is preferred.
  • Ability to effectively support RECEs and other childcare centre staff in providing high-quality care and programming.

Requirements for All Applicants

  • Clear Vulnerable Sector Police Check within the required timeframe.
  • Valid Standard First Aid and CPR-C certification.
  • Knowledge of or willingness to become familiar with HDLH, AQI, and CCEYA.
  • Reliable transportation and ability to travel to assignments throughout the GTA Region.
  • Ability to work effectively with children from infant to school age.
  • Strong communication, reliability, and teamwork skills.
